#1ac2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1ac2ba is composed of 10.2% red, 76.1%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.1%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 177.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#1ac2ba color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#008575.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1ac2ba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1ac2ba has RGB values of R:26, G:194,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1753786.

Hex triplet 1ac2ba #1ac2ba
RGB Decimal 26, 194, 186 rgb(26,194,186)
RGB Percent 10.2, 76.1, 72.9 rgb(10.2%,76.1%,72.9%)
CMYK 87, 0, 4, 24
HSL 177.1°, 76.4, 43.1 hsl(177.1,76.4%,43.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 177.1°, 86.6, 76.1
Web Safe 33cccc #33cccc
CIE-LAB 71.108, -40.502, -7.257
XYZ 28.578, 42.345, 53.119
xyY 0.23, 0.341, 42.345
CIE-LCH 71.108, 41.147, 190.159
CIE-LUV 71.108, -54.506, -4.926
Hunter-Lab 65.073, -35.488, -2.847
Binary 00011010, 11000010, 10111010

Shades and Tints of #1ac2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000404 is the darkest color, while #f1fdfd is the lightest one.
